Jamie Leibert spent 25% of his life in the justice system. Meth addiction. 4 years in federal prison. 6 months in solitary confinement. No high school degree. By every metric the world uses to write someone off — he was written off.
He built a multi-million dollar business after prison. He traveled to and flown in over 80 countries. He started a 501(c)(3) nonprofit. He began a world record attempt. And every single morning he still wakes up and battles his monster.
Because it doesn't just go away. PTSD doesn't go away. The addiction impulse doesn't go away. The criminal mindset that kept him alive in the system — it doesn't go away. You manage it. Daily. Forever.
That's the whole point. That's the program. That's Just Care More. Not a redemption story. Not a recovery story. A daily management story, told in real time, from 80+ countries, on a three-legged rescue dog's timeline.
Sandra Zinovyev — co-founder, co-host, and the other half of this mission — brings her own version of every story Jamie tells. Her trauma. Her battles. Her choice to show up. Together they live full-time in a van filming every country, every jump, every honest conversation about what it actually takes to survive what they've survived.
